Food safety tests are inadequate to protect public health Scientists have long known that GM crops might cause allergies. early debond consent formWebThese plants and animals are called ‘genetically modified organisms’ (GMOs). GM foods are foods that are made using genetically modified plants or animals (GMOs). They are not common in the UK. The main use of common GM crops, such as maize and soybean, is in animal feed.
